Форум Python: Вопросы и Ответы

#проект
#работа
#книга
#урок
#debug
#jupyter
#venv
#pip
#оптимизация
#интервью
#продвинутый
#новичок
#игра
#автоматизация
#базы_данных
#ии
#парсинг
#боты
#веб
#asyncio
#tkinter
#requests
#matplotlib
#pandas
#numpy
#flask
#django
#python3
#python2
#совет
#обсуждение
#пример
#ошибка
#помощь
#вопрос
#python
#метакласс
#асинхронность
#многопроцессорность
#многопоточность
#контекстный_менеджер
#assert
#logging
#исключение
#try_except
#итератор
#генератор
#строка
#кортеж
#множество
#словарь
#список
#полиморфизм
#инкапсуляция
#метод
#ооп
#декоратор
#lambda
#рекурсия
#функция
#match_case
#тернарный
#break_continue
#Циклы
#Условия
аватар форума dev_junior58 · 2026-05-09 07:08:41 ·
Как программно вызвать обработчик нажатия (tap gesture) у UIView в Swift?
Привет! Я новичок в iOS разработке на Swift, и у меня возникла проблема. Я добавил UITapGestureRecognizer на UIView, и все отлично работает, когда пользователь тапает по вью вручну...
аватар форума dev_junior39 · 2026-05-09 07:08:14 ·
Что такое // MARK в Swift и как правильно использовать эту директиву в Xcode?
Всем привет! Я начинающий iOS-разработчик, учу Swift около месяца. Заметил, что в чужих проектах часто встречаются комментарии вида `// MARK: - ...`, `// TODO: ...` и `// FIXME: .....
аватар форума code_learner82 · 2026-05-09 07:07:43 ·
Преобразование строки в дату (Date) в Swift: полное руководство
Всем привет! Я новичок в Swift и никак не могу разобраться с преобразованием строки в объект Date. Моя задача — получить дату из строки формата "2023-10-15 14:30:00", но я постоянн...
аватар форума program_me36 · 2026-05-09 07:07:18 ·
Извлечение совпадений регулярных выражений в Swift
Всем привет! Я новичок в Swift и пытаюсь извлечь данные из строки с помощью регулярных выражений. У меня есть строка вида: "Привет, меня зовут Иван, мне 25 лет, я живу в Москве". Я...
аватар форума stack_user85 · 2026-05-09 07:07:14 ·
Сколько уровней вложенности указателей может быть в C++?
Всем привет. Пишу на C++ около года, и меня мучает один теоретический вопрос. Я знаю, что можно создавать указатели на указатели, например `int** ptr`, и даже тройные указатели `in...
аватар форума alex_dev68 · 2026-05-09 07:06:50 ·
Что такое виртуальный базовый класс в C++ и зачем он нужен при множественном наследовании?
Всем привет! Я недавно начал изучать C++ и столкнулся с проблемой при использовании множественного наследования. У меня есть базовый класс `Animal`, от которого наследуются `Bird` ...
аватар форума program_me68 · 2026-05-09 07:06:49 ·
Предупреждение "Expression of type UIViewController? is unused" в Xcode 8/Swift 3
Всем привет! Я новичок в Swift и столкнулся с непонятным предупреждением в Xcode 8 при работе с iOS 10. У меня есть простой код, который показывает контроллер через storyboard: ``...
аватар форума stack_user31 · 2026-05-09 07:06:29 ·
HTTP POST запрос в Swift: как передать параметры и обработать ответ?
Всем привет! Я новичок в Swift и iOS разработке. Пишу простое приложение для отправки данных на сервер через POST запрос. У меня есть URL и набор параметров (например, логин и паро...
аватар форума alex_dev52 · 2026-05-09 07:06:25 ·
#pragma once против include guards: что выбрать для защиты от повторного включения?
Всем привет! Я начинающий C++ разработчик и уже несколько раз сталкивался с проблемой двойного включения заголовочных файлов. Например, у меня есть такой код: // math_utils.h #ifn...
аватар форума learn_code86 · 2026-05-09 07:05:58 ·
Как разбить строку на токены (слова) в C++? Подробное руководство
Всем привет! Я только начал изучать C++ и столкнулся с проблемой, которая кажется простой, но я никак не могу найти нормальное решение. Мне нужно разбить строку на отдельные слова...
аватар форума stack_user13 · 2026-05-09 07:05:57 ·
Как добавить градиентный фон на весь экран в iOS приложении на Swift?
Всем привет! Я новичок в iOS разработке на Swift и столкнулся с проблемой. Хочу сделать красивый градиентный фон для всего экрана в моем приложении. Я слышал про CAGradientLayer, н...
аватар форума program_me91 · 2026-05-09 07:05:27 ·
Как проверить, содержится ли элемент в std::set в C++?
Всем привет! Я недавно начал изучать C++ и столкнулся с такой проблемой: мне нужно проверить, есть ли определённое значение в контейнере `std::set`. Я знаю, что `std::set` хранит у...
аватар форума js_student15 · 2026-05-09 07:05:26 ·
Изменение цвета статус-бара для отдельных ViewControllers в iOS 8 на Swift
Всем привет! Я новичок в Swift и разработке под iOS. Пишу приложение, которое должно поддерживать iOS 8. Столкнулся с проблемой: мне нужно, чтобы на разных экранах цвет текста стат...
аватар форума byte_coder82 · 2026-05-09 07:05:00 ·
Как преобразовать std::vector в обычный массив (C-style array) в C++?
Привет всем! Я пишу программу на C++ и столкнулся с проблемой. У меня есть std::vector, который я заполняю данными, но одна из библиотек, которую я использую, требует на вход обычн...
аватар форума code_learner38 · 2026-05-09 07:04:58 ·
Как объявить массив слабых ссылок (weak references) в Swift?
Всем привет! Я новичок в Swift и пытаюсь разобраться с управлением памятью. У меня есть класс `Delegate`, который используется как делегат для нескольких объектов. Я хочу хранить с...
аватар форума learn_code21 · 2026-05-09 07:04:35 ·
Как сохранить строку в NSUserDefaults на Swift? (iOS)
Всем привет! Я новичок в разработке под iOS на Swift. Мне нужно сохранить простую текстовую строку (например, имя пользователя) и потом прочитать её при следующем запуске приложени...
аватар форума debug_master56 · 2026-05-09 07:04:34 ·
Какое нативное GUI API у Linux для C++? В чём отличие от WinAPI?
Всем привет. Я начинающий C++ разработчик, перехожу с Windows на Linux. На Windows я привык писать простые оконные приложения с помощью WinAPI — там всё понятно: создаёшь окно чере...
аватар форума program_me48 · 2026-05-09 07:04:08 ·
Как получить текущие координаты пользователя на Swift (CLLocationManager)?
Всем привет! Я новичок в iOS разработке и никак не могу разобраться с получением текущего местоположения пользователя. Мне нужно получить широту и долготу, чтобы потом отправить их...
аватар форума python_newbie60 · 2026-05-09 07:04:03 ·
Как преобразовать std::string в char* в C++? Проблемы с c_str() и data()
Всем привет! Я только начал изучать C++ и столкнулся с проблемой. Мне нужно передать содержимое std::string в функцию, которая принимает только char* (не const char*). Я знаю, что ...
аватар форума program_me29 · 2026-05-09 07:03:43 ·
Как сделать enum Decodable в Swift: полное руководство
Всем привет! Я начинающий iOS-разработчик, и у меня возникла проблема с декодированием JSON в enum. У меня есть такой enum для статуса заказа: ```swift enum OrderStatus: String {...
аватар форума alex_dev11 · 2026-05-09 07:03:34 ·
Итерация по std::vector: unsigned vs signed индекс — что выбрать?
Всем привет! Я недавно начал изучать C++ и столкнулся с проблемой при итерации по `std::vector`. Когда я пишу цикл, я обычно использую `int i`, но компилятор (GCC) выдает предупреж...
аватар форума js_student13 · 2026-05-09 07:03:28 ·
Ошибка в Rust: "expected a literal" при использовании println! — как исправить?
Привет! Я только начал изучать Rust и столкнулся с ошибкой, которую не могу понять. Пытаюсь вывести значение переменной через println!, но компилятор ругается. Вот мой код: ```ru...
аватар форума dev_junior71 · 2026-05-09 07:03:19 ·
SourceKitService Terminated: Xcode вылетает при редактировании Swift кода
Привет! У меня постоянно вылетает Xcode с ошибкой "SourceKitService Terminated". Это происходит, когда я редактирую Swift файлы. Ошибка появляется внезапно: я пишу код, и Xcode зав...
аватар форума dev_junior13 · 2026-05-09 07:03:05 ·
Что такое мономорфизация в Rust и C++ и как она влияет на производительность?
Привет, коллеги! Я только начал изучать Rust после C++ и наткнулся на термин "мономорфизация". Честно говоря, я не до конца понимаю, что это такое и почему о ней столько говорят. ...
аватар форума dev_junior49 · 2026-05-09 07:03:00 ·
Как исправить ошибки компиляции из-за циклической зависимости классов в C++?
Всем привет! Я пишу простую игру на C++ и столкнулся с проблемой, которую не могу решить уже несколько часов. У меня есть два класса: `Player` (игрок) и `Enemy` (враг). Игрок долж...
аватар форума learn_code52 · 2026-05-09 07:02:51 ·
Как получить индекс элемента в ForEach в SwiftUI?
Всем привет! Я новичок в SwiftUI и столкнулся с проблемой при работе с ForEach. У меня есть массив строк, и я хочу отобразить их в виде списка, но при этом мне нужно знать индекс к...
аватар форума learn_code15 · 2026-05-09 07:02:35 ·
Как собрать элементы итератора в массив фиксированного размера в Rust?
Привет всем! Я недавно начал изучать Rust и столкнулся с проблемой, которая кажется очень простой, но я не могу найти правильного решения. У меня есть итератор, который возвращает...
аватар форума debug_master67 · 2026-05-09 07:02:29 ·
Что такое std::span в C++ и когда его следует использовать?
Привет, коллеги! Я пишу на C++ уже около года, но постоянно сталкиваюсь с проблемой передачи массивов и буферов в функции. Обычно я передаю указатель на первый элемент и размер отд...
аватар форума js_student69 · 2026-05-09 07:02:29 ·
Как убрать нежелательную анимацию UIButton при изменении заголовка в iOS
Всем привет! Я новичок в iOS-разработке, и столкнулся со странной проблемой. Когда я программно меняю заголовок кнопки (например, при нажатии или по таймеру), происходит плавная ан...
аватар форума program_me67 · 2026-05-09 07:02:08 ·
Как создать объект Date в Swift? Подробное руководство для новичков
Всем привет! Я только начал изучать Swift и пишу свое первое приложение для iOS. Мне нужно работать с датами, но я никак не могу разобраться, как правильно создать объект даты. Я ...
аватар форума stack_user19 · 2026-05-09 07:02:06 ·
Как вывести текст в Rust без перевода строки в конце?
Всем привет! Я только начал изучать Rust и столкнулся с, казалось бы, простой проблемой. В Python я привык использовать `print("текст", end="")` чтобы вывести что-то без перевода с...
аватар форума code_learner88 · 2026-05-09 07:01:59 ·
const vs constexpr для переменных в C++: в чем разница и что выбрать?
Всем привет! Я изучаю C++11/14 и запутался в разнице между `const` и `constexpr` при объявлении переменных. Понимаю, что оба ключевых слова делают переменную неизменяемой, но везде...
аватар форума stack_user88 · 2026-05-09 07:01:43 ·
Как извлечь внутреннее значение из варианта перечисления (enum), когда я точно знаю, какой это вариант?
Привет! Я пишу на Rust и столкнулся с проблемой при работе с перечислениями. У меня есть такой код: ```rust enum Message { Text(String), Number(i32), Quit, } fn proce...
аватар форума js_student53 · 2026-05-09 07:01:39 ·
Как заменить isKindOfClass в Swift для проверки типа объекта?
Всем привет! Я только начал изучать Swift после Objective-C и столкнулся с проблемой. В старых проектах на Objective-C я часто использовал метод `isKindOfClass` для проверки типа о...
аватар форума program_me76 · 2026-05-09 07:01:38 ·
Ошибка "It is not safe to rely on the system's timezone settings" в PHP: как исправить?
Всем привет! Я только начал изучать PHP и столкнулся с непонятной ошибкой при попытке вывести текущую дату. Пишу простой скрипт: ```php ``` Но вместо даты получаю предупреждение...
аватар форума code_learner30 · 2026-05-09 07:01:31 ·
Что такое распад массива в указатель (array-to-pointer decay) в C++?
Привет, коллеги! Я только начал изучать C++ и столкнулся с очень странным поведением массивов. Когда я передаю массив в функцию и пытаюсь узнать его размер с помощью `sizeof`, на в...
аватар форума dev_junior40 · 2026-05-09 07:01:17 ·
Как итерироваться по HashMap, печатая ключ/значение, и удалять элементы в Rust?
Всем привет! Я новичок в Rust и пытаюсь решить простую задачу: у меня есть `HashMap`, и я хочу пройтись по всем её элементам, вывести на экран пары "ключ-значение", а затем удалить...
аватар форума debug_master37 · 2026-05-09 07:01:15 ·
Как правильно сравнить два массива на равенство в PHP? Разбираем тонкости
Всем привет! Я новичок в PHP и столкнулся с задачей, которая поставила меня в тупик. Мне нужно проверить, равны ли два массива. На первый взгляд всё просто, но я уже сломал голову....
аватар форума stack_user55 · 2026-05-09 07:01:08 ·
Как правильно закрыть (dismiss) ViewController в Swift: модальный и push способы
Всем привет! Я новичок в iOS-разработке и пишу своё первое приложение на Swift. У меня есть два экрана: первый (MainViewController) и второй (DetailViewController). Я перехожу со в...
аватар форума byte_coder42 · 2026-05-09 07:01:05 ·
Как очистить StringBuilder в Java: правильные способы и подводные камни
Привет, коллеги! Я начинающий Java-разработчик и столкнулся с такой проблемой: в цикле я использую StringBuilder для накопления строк, а затем мне нужно очистить его перед следующе...

Интересное